Step 1: Assessment and Planning
Our team will arrive at your office building to assess the damage and create a customized restoration plan. We’ll identify the source of the water damage, find out the extent of the damage, and develop a strategy to restore your property to its original condition.
Step 2: Water Extraction and Drying
We’ll use industrial-grade equipment to extract water from your building, including wet vacuums, pumps, and dehumidifiers. Our technicians will ensure that all affected areas are completely dry, including walls, floors, and ceilings.
Step 3: Demolition and Repair
Our team will carefully demolish and repair damaged areas, including walls, floors, and ceilings. We’ll ensure that all repairs meet local building codes and regulations.
Step 4: Cleaning and Sanitizing
Our technicians will thoroughly clean and sanitize all affected areas to prevent mold and bacteria growth. We’ll use eco-friendly cleaning products to ensure a safe working environment.
Step 5: Final Inspection and Completion
Our team will conduct a final inspection to ensure that all work is completed to your satisfaction. We’ll walk you through the final report and provide a comprehensive plan for future maintenance and repairs.

Office Building Water Damage Restoration vs. DIY: When To Call a Professional
| Situation | DIY? | Call a Pro? | Why |
|---|---|---|---|
| Small water stain (less than 1 sq. Ft.) | Yes | No | DIY is fine for small water stains, but be sure to follow proper drying techniques to prevent further damage. |
| Water damage in a high-ceilinged room (over 20 ft.) | No | Yes | Water damage in high-ceilinged rooms needs specialized equipment and expertise to ensure complete drying and restoration. |
| Standing water in a basement or crawlspace | No | Yes | Standing water in basements or crawlspaces can lead to mold and bacteria growth, which needs professional attention to prevent health risks. |

Office Building Water Damage Restoration Cost in Mansfield, MA
The cost of office building water damage restoration in Mansfield, MA, can vary widely depending on the severity of the damage, size of the affected area, and local conditions. Here are some estimated price ranges for common services:
| Service | Typical Price Range | What Affects Cost |
|---|---|---|
| Water extraction and drying | $500 – $2,500 | Size of affected area, type of equipment needed, and labor costs. |
| Demolition and repair | $2,000 – $10,000 | Size of damaged area, type of materials needed, and labor costs. |
| Cleaning and sanitizing | $500 – $2,000 | Size of affected area, type of cleaning products used, and labor costs. |
